Setup Instructions

  1. Install Batteries: Open the battery compartment on the back of the timer. Insert two (2) new AA alkaline batteries, ensuring correct polarity. Close the compartment securely. The display will activate.
  2. Apply Thread Seal Tape: For a leak-free connection, wrap the included thread seal tape around the threads of your outdoor faucet.
  3. Attach Timer to Faucet: Screw the timer's brass inlet connector onto your outdoor faucet. Hand-tighten only. If your faucet size requires it, use the reducing hex bushing provided.
  4. Connect Hose: Attach your garden hose to the plastic outlet of the sprinkler timer. Ensure a tight connection to prevent leaks.
  5. Set Current Time: Turn the dial to 'SET CLOCK'. Use the '+' and '-' buttons to adjust the current time. Press 'OK' to confirm.

Operating Instructions

Automatic Watering Mode

This mode allows you to set a recurring watering schedule.

  1. Set Start Time: Turn the dial to 'START TIME'. Use '+' and '-' to set the desired watering start time. Press 'OK'.
  2. Set How Long (Duration): Turn the dial to 'HOW LONG'. Use '+' and '-' to set the watering duration from 1 minute to 5 hours 59 minutes. Press 'OK'.
  3. Set How Often (Frequency): Turn the dial to 'HOW OFTEN'. Use '+' and '-' to set the watering frequency (every 1-24 hours or every 1-7 days). Press 'OK'.
  4. Activate Auto Mode: Turn the dial to 'AUTO'. The timer will now operate according to your programmed schedule.

Rain Delay Function

To conserve water during rainy periods, you can temporarily pause your watering schedule.

  1. While in 'AUTO' mode, press the 'RAIN DELAY' button (often combined with 'SET/MANU' or a dedicated button).
  2. Use '+' and '-' to select the delay duration (1 to 7 days).
  3. Press 'OK' to confirm. The timer will pause for the selected period and resume the schedule automatically afterward.

Manual Watering Mode

For immediate, unscheduled watering without affecting your programmed schedule.

  1. Turn the dial to 'MANUAL' or press the 'SET/MANU' button.
  2. Use '+' and '-' to set the desired manual watering duration (1 to 59 minutes).
  3. Press 'OK' to start manual watering. The timer will run for the set duration and then return to 'AUTO' mode.

Maintenance

Battery Replacement

The timer is powered by 2 AA alkaline batteries. A low battery indicator will appear on the display when power is low. When the battery is critically low, the valve will automatically close to prevent water waste. Replace batteries promptly to ensure continuous operation.

Cleaning the Mesh Filter

The timer includes a built-in mesh filter to prevent debris from entering your irrigation system. Periodically check and clean the filter to ensure optimal water flow and prevent blockages.

Waterproof Rating

The Insoma Sprinkler Timer has an IP55 waterproof rating, meaning it is protected against dust and low-pressure water jets. The sealed battery cover and display screen with a rubber sealing ring provide enhanced protection against moisture.

Troubleshooting

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
Timer not wateringLow batteries; Incorrect program settings; Faucet off; Rain delay active.Replace batteries; Check program (start time, duration, frequency); Ensure faucet is open; Cancel rain delay or wait for it to expire.
Water leaking from connectionsLoose connections; Worn out washer; Missing thread seal tape.Tighten connections; Check and replace rubber washers; Reapply thread seal tape.
No display or dim displayDead or low batteries; Batteries inserted incorrectly.Replace batteries with new ones; Check battery polarity.
Water flow is weakClogged mesh filter; Low water pressure.Clean the mesh filter; Check household water pressure.
